Indications for tracheostomy suctioning include the following: The need to maintain the patency and integrity of the artificial airway. Deterioration of oxygen saturation and/or arterial blood gas values. Visible secretions in the airway. The patient’s inability to generate an ...

Splet01. nov. 2024 · Inclusion of text noting performance of the procedure in a daily progress note or ED E/M note does not suffice. A separate procedure note must be written. Avoid using the abbreviated terms “Trach” and “Cric” but rather use the full words. Most tracheostomy codes have a 0-day global period. Spletmust be utilised. Please note “bubble through” humidifiers e.g. Respiflo with green oxygen tubing DO NOT provide adequate humidification for tracheostomy patients and should not be used.
